Description

This job is based in Johannesburg, South Africa and will be responsible for the Logistics and Expediting functions for Sub Saharan Africa and other regions when needed.


Job Summary
Guarantee a positive customer experience and ensure quick shipment of customer orders. Manage speedy and knowledgeable responses to assist customer regarding their everyday shipments.


Responsibilities:


  • Work with appointed Freight Forwarders to ensure the smooth and timely delivery of inbound and outbound of goods from world locations.
  • Keep abreast with latest development with regards to rules and regulations pertaining to import and export issues in South Africa as well as regions shipping to as they relate to how the company's business may be impacted.
  • Preparation of all shipping and export documentation using in house software.
  • Maintain export files for record retention and Government audit requirements.
  • Approves freight bills for accounts.
  • Liaise with other overseas Discrete Automation entities on matters relating to shipping and receiving of goods.
  • Liaise with customers /freight forwarders on collection /shipping of ready orders.
  • Receive the Drop Ship Orders in the system, Review the documents and produce to Finance for Invoicing purpose.
  • Communicate with the Order Administration department on which orders are to be shipped.
  • Trade Compliance Divisional Shipping Compliance Gatekeeper in accordance with Emerson MEA Trade Compliance procedures
  • Replace other team members when necessary to maintain the level of service / Offer assistance to any team member when necessary. Contribute to back up and organization specific for critical business processes.
  • Contribute to continuous improvement: Share issues and propose corrective and preventative actions followed in actions plans held by the Team Leader, thereby ensuring the level of customer service required.
  • Ensure Health and safety compliance as per standards under local law.
  • Any additional task which might be needed by the business.
**What do I need to be considered for this role?

  • Bachelor's degree/diploma in business administration, Logistics or International Trade.
  • Minimum three (3) years progressive industry experience in logistics and/or customer service role
  • Attention to details, perfectionist, proactivity, Cooperative, willingness to interact, team player
  • Ability to work under time pressure and multitasking
  • Strong analytical skills and ability to solve problem
  • Excellent Customer sense
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ills in English.
Good knowledge and demonstrated practice of international trade: Incoterms, Payment terms, Transport
